Then repeat with similar identities. Go! Feel free to contact us at your convenience! Boolean algebra is the study of truth values (true or false) and how many of these values can be related under certain constraints. The representation is done using two valued logic - 0 or 1. and C' for Z. Determining boolean expression from truth table, reasoning behind the steps when trying to come up with a boolean expression from a truth table, Simplify the Boolean expression A'BC + A'BD' + AB' + AC + ABC + ACD, Number of truth outputs of a Boolean function, Sci-fi episode where children were actually adults. This includes features such as adding custom variables, setting specific conditions for generating valid results, and even providing feedback about how well certain combinations match up against each other. For example, if its sunny outside implies I should wear sunscreen, then I must indeed wear sunscreen when its sunny out. Each has its own distinct properties, which must be taken into account when constructing truth tables from boolean expressions or vice versa. After entering in your data, you will instantly receive detailed output that includes a complete breakdown of each step taken by the calculator. Instead of typing And, Not, Nand e.t.c, you can simply use algebraic functions like +, -, *, e.t.c. This makes it the perfect choice for troubleshooting and supporting digital logic circuits. For example, the For example, the propositional formula p q r could be written as p /\ q -> ~r , as p and q => not r, or as p && q -> !r . Save my name, email, and website in this browser for the next time I comment. Instead of typing And, Not, Nand e.t.c, you can simply use algebraic functions like +, -, *, e.t.c. A proposition is a set of declarative statements with a truth value of true or a truth value of false. Here is a table with Boolean functions and expressions: Here is a truth table for all binary logical operations: Usethe following rules and laws of boolean algebra to evaluate the boolean expressions: Calculator.tech provides online calculators for multiple niches including mathematical, financial, Health, informative, Chemistry, physics, statistics, and conversions. Moreover, some companies will even allow customers to contact them directly with questions about using the calculator or working through specific Boolean problems. Continue adding columns for other terms until you have built up the entire left hand side. An implication is false if the first operand is true while the second operand is false. How to determine chain length on a Brompton? So this column would show (NOT A) AND B for the values of A and B on that line. Many tasks involving logical operations require a , Truth tables are a useful tool for analyzing the logic of an argument. Boolean expressions are also frequently employed in database query languages for searching specific records using comparison criteria and sorting algorithms. Truth tables are a fundamental concept in logic and information science. Boolean expressions are commonly used in programming for decision-making processes as well as creating complex control flows within a programs code. 12 gauge wire for AC cooling unit that has as 30amp startup but runs on less than 10amp pull. If an expression contains a word that is not listed it will instead be treated as a variable. and in any other case both sides are false---there's no way to assign The representation is done using two valued logic - 0 or 1. Not only does this calculator convert truth tables into boolean expressions, but it also has additional uses such as finding prime implicants or essential prime implicants, generating Karnaugh maps from a given set of minterms, and displaying logic circuit diagrams from Boolean equations in simplified forms. In particular, they now boast faster processors and enhanced algorithms, which enable them to calculate complex equations quicker than before. The best answers are voted up and rise to the top, Not the answer you're looking for? So, what your telling me is since the left hand side equals the right hand side except the last 3 i can just drop the last 3?A'BD' + BCD + ABC' + AB'D = A'BD' + BCD + ABC' + AB'D + //BC'D' + A'BC + ABD // all variables are the same except these, How are we to do an output? When dealing with large-scale projects, having access to such a tool could greatly reduce time spent manually converting expressions from one form to another. For this The truth table is a tabular view of all combinations of values for the inputs and their corresponding outputs. The accuracy of the truth table calculator is paramount for those seeking to convert a boolean expression. This is the expression: Converting truth table 00010 00100 0 0 1 1 1 to Boolean equation 01000 01010 0 1 1 0 0 01111 10000 1 0 0 1 0 10100 10111 11001 11011 11101 11111. abcdz 0 0 0 0 0 Converting truth table . Furthermore, this analysis not only reduces confusion but also helps users identify potential errors or discrepancies within their original truth table entries. You can enter logical operators in several different formats. The second row is correct since B is false=0 (regardless of what value C has). The third row is wrong since A is false=0 (again, regardless of what values C has). , Boolean calculators and truth tables are powerful tools for creating logic circuits. This feature makes it easier for those who are new to working with logical functions but still need accurate solutions quickly. We use Boolean algebrato analyze digital gates and circuits. Converting Boolean Equation to truth table X Y X = ab Y = cd z = X + Y = ab + cd. Takes two arguments. This type of learning experience allows for deeper understanding, which leads to greater confidence when manipulating logical relationships in future projects. The following table lists all the symbols that the tool recognizes and shows for what purpose they are used. The following list provides examples of how you might use boolean expressions with our calculator: By understanding the basics of boolean expressions, we can now explore how our calculator works to convert truth tables into these expressions. Boolean algebra is one of the fundamental branches of , Are you looking for a reliable way to check the validity and invalidity of logical arguments? I have been able to generate a 3 variable (a,b,c) truth table and display it on a multiline textbox. Examples of truth tables include those that demonstrate the behavior of logic gates such as AND, OR, NOT, NAND, and NOR; these are commonly used in computing applications. Calculators are a powerful tool for solving all types of problems, especially those related to Boolean logic. A truth table consists of rows representing all possible combinations of inputs to an expression, with columns displaying the corresponding output values. An online truth table generator provides the detailed truth table by following steps: Input: First, enter a propositional logic equation with symbols. You can also refer to these as True (1) or False (0). This is due to recent updates in technology that have enabled calculators to support this functionality. This tool generates truth tables for propositional logic formulas. $$A'BD' + BCD + ABC' + AB'D = A'BD' + BCD + ABC' + AB'D + BC'D' + A'BC + ABD.$$. does the lfet side when worked out equal the right side? Our calculator has been designed to produce reliable outputs quickly and accurately. assumption, if P were true Q would be true) hence both sides are false. Each row of a logical truth table with value 1/True can therefore be . The following table lists all the symbols that the tool recognizes and shows for what purpose they are used. Do you struggle to , Boolean Logic has been an important tool for computer scientists and software engineers in understanding how to create logical statements , Logic problems can be daunting, but they dont have to be. what does true mean? What are possible reasons a sound may be continually clicking (low amplitude, no sudden changes in amplitude). The calculator utilizes logic connectives and symbols, such as AND, OR, and NOT, to form expressions that capture the behavior expressed in the table. is a copy of the LHS with some extra stuff tacked onto the end. Negation: , !, ~, -, not. Splits an expression, so that multiple expressions can be entered. The boolean algebra calculator is an expression simplifier for simplifying algebraic expressions. I just don't understand these types of tables and their outputs. Converting Truth Tables into Boolean Expressions: There are two ways to convert truth tables into Boolean Expression-Using Min-term/ SOP; Using Max-term/ POS; Using Min-term or product-terms/ SOP: A min-term is a product (AND) of all variables in the truth table in direct or complemented form. The program is intended for obtaining truth tables of logical functions with the number of variables from one to five. Additionally, truth tables can also be used to calculate simple mathematical calculations such as multiplication and division. What is the quickest way to HTTP GET in Python? Logical connectives are the building blocks of truth tables and boolean expressions. Here are four benefits of using our calculator: This combination of speed, accuracy, ease-of-use, and troubleshooting capabilities makes our calculator the ideal solution for anyone looking to streamline their workflow or solve difficult problems related to digital logic systems efficiently and accurately. Can members of the media be held legally responsible for leaking documents they never agreed to keep secret? Press '+' for an 'or' gate. A truth table is a breakdown of a logic function by listing all possible values the function can attain. Set theory studies the properties of sets, such as cardinality (the number of elements in a set) and operations that can be performed on sets, such as union, intersection, and complement. Irwin Visnocky is a talented mathematician and computer scientist with a passion for logic and problem-solving. This article will discuss how our calculator works, outlining its features and capabilities. Number of truth outputs of a Boolean function. equation are true. The Boolean algebra simplifier or expression calculator is an online tool that gives the. It has two binary values including true and false that are represented by 0 and 1. It only takes a minute to sign up. Our calculator provides support by allowing users to experiment with various configurations until they find what works best given their individual needs. Solutions Graphing Practice . Boolean algebra is the study of truth values (true or false) and how many of these values can be related under certain constraints. An online truth table generator provides the detailed truth table by following steps: Use this online truth table generator to create the multivariate propositional logic truth tables. But I can't figure out these outputs. A short tutorial on how to find a (unknown) boolean expression based on a known truth table.If you want a copy of the logic laws and my class notes on Boolea. What do you mean by the term Surface Measure? First, enter a propositional logic equation with symbols. A, B, C, and D are boolean variables, meaning that each takes the value rev2023.4.17.43393. The calculator will try to simplify/minify the given boolean expression, with steps when possible. Truth Table Generator is an online tool that is used to create logical truth tables instantly. When you have built up the right hand side, compare the left hand side column and the right hand side column. you can contact us anytime. A Boolean expression can be used to represent any kind of logical relationship between two values in an application program. The calculator will then interpret this data and generate an output accordingly. It is used for logic tasks such as logic algebra and electronic circuits. Similarly, if you enter an OR statement into the equation editor, at least one part must evaluate to true in order for the final result to be evaluated as true. Insert the equation in the Boolean algebra calculator to know the truth table for Boolean expression. Application Examples: Use them in practical applications such as identifying prime numbers or checking if a given number is divisible by. Why is a "TeX point" slightly larger than an "American point"? It is used to see the output value generated from various combinations of input values. Converting truth tables to boolean expressions can be a daunting task; however, with the right calculator, it becomes much simpler. I am so new to Python, so I really need help with this question. A truth table generator or boolean expression calculator is capable of more than just solving a single equation; it also allows users to convert complex formulas into simpler forms. The truth table shows a logic circuit's output response to all of the input combinations. To learn more, see our tips on writing great answers. for P and Q. With the help of a logic calculator, users can easily identify combinations that create the outcome theyre looking for while reducing the time spent on calculations significantly. do i have to work both sides? Additionally, make sure that each row is separated by a comma; this will help the calculator interpret it correctly. Furthermore, due to advances in digital technologies, more sophisticated versions of these calculators have recently been released with improved capabilities compared to previous models. There are 2 2 = 4 combinations of inputs producing an output. Use Raster Layer as a Mask over a polygon in QGIS. Compute with Boolean functions specified by an integer index and the number of variables. As such, understanding their nuances is essential when attempting to convert a truth table into a boolean expression. What does Canada immigration officer mean by "I'm not satisfied that you will leave Canada based on your purpose of visit"? So: different outputs, different expressions. Compute a truth table for a Boolean function: Compute a logic circuit for a Boolean function: Convert a Boolean expression to disjunctive normal form: Convert a Boolean expression to conjunctive normal form: Convert a Boolean expression to algebraic normal form: CNF (P && ~Q) || (R && S) || (Q && R && ~S). So in either case XY+X'Z is 2. Mathematical logic is at the foundation of much of modern computing and engineering. We use capital letters to represent the propositional variables (A, B). As you see from the table, the 4-bit binary number is converted into 5-bit BCD code. Creating a Truth table involves a simple logic yet sometimes it may slow you down, especially when you are working on a last minute project. Boolean algebra has a set of laws or rulesthat make the Boolean expression easy for logic circuits. Therefore, by regularly updating ones calculator software with cutting-edge features, users will be able to take full advantage of what modern computing has to offer. . With all these options at hand, anyone looking for an efficient way of creating and manipulating truth tables should have no trouble finding what theyre after! . Learn to make truth tables by scrolling down. The benefits of using our calculator are many; it allows users to quickly simplify complicated expressions with multiple logical operations and variables into simpler forms that can be more easily understood. Just let me know which side. The following Boolean Algebra expression is given as: Q = A (B C + BC + B C) + ABC. They provide , Mathematical expressions have been used for centuries to solve complex problems. True if both arguments are the same, false otherwise. In propositional logic truth table calculator uses the different connectives which are , Two statements A and B are logically equivalent if any of the following two conditions hold , Prove~(P Q) and [(~P) (~Q)]are equivalent, The truth tables calculator perform testing by matching truth tablemethod. For example, some calculators offer user guides that explain how to use the calculator correctly and provide tips on avoiding common errors when entering data. Next, input each row from your truth table into our calculator one by one. This number should correspond with your truth tables columns; for example, if you have three columns in your truth table, enter 3 as your variable quantity. The Boolean algebra simplifier or expression calculator is an online tool that gives the truth table for boolean expressions and tells the nature of the expression. It is important to understand that calculators today can accept truth table inputs and provide boolean expression outputs as well. If you don't know how, you can find instructions. Where 1 is considered as true and 0 is considered as false. Does Python have a string 'contains' substring method? without those they equal exactly! Takes two arguments. Logic calculators can even be used to solve common tasks like verifying tautologies and determining if two given clauses have equivalent values or not. . Another way to think about it is that the result is true if the two operands have different values, otherwise the result is false. Follow the 2 stepsguide to find the truth table using the boolean algebra solver. Welcome to the interactive truth table app. And best of all, most of them are freely accessible, so everyone can benefit from their power. It is used for finding the truth table and the nature of the expression. The result is a concisely written expression that accurately reflects the original truth tables content. Solve these functions separately and combine them in one logic table. They provide an effective way to create abstractions from low-level components such as transistors and wires when designing digital circuits. The connectives connect the propositional variables. Learn boolean algebra. Truth tables can be used to determine whether two propositions are logically equivalent, as well as to analyze more complicated problems involving multiple operators. What I am trying to achieve is how the below expression is true using theorems. Fortunately, there are many calculators available online that provide this functionality; these range from simple web-based applications to powerful software packages. With the ever-changing needs and expectations of those who use these powerful tools, regular updates are integral in order to maintain their relevance and reliability. To begin, simply enter the desired number of variables in the leftmost field. Logical implication states that one statement implying another makes the second statement true given the first statement being true. It also allows us to identify any discrepancies between expected outputs and actual ones, providing valuable insight into what might need re-evaluating during simplification processes later down the line. Our calculator provides step-by-step instructions on how to do this, which makes it easy even for those unfamiliar with these rules. Boolean algebra can be used on any of the systems where the machine works in two states. The number of rows in the truth table should be equal to 2 n, where "n" is the number of variables in the equation. By understanding how a truth table works, it is possible to use online calculators that convert boolean expressions into their associated truth tables, providing an efficient way for users to visualize the relationship between input values and output states quickly. Can dialogue be put in the same paragraph as action text? Transitioning into the next section about troubleshooting and support will provide further information about how our calculator simplifies these tasks significantly when used correctly. From the truth table we.